- The Total Transaction Is Valued At $540 Million
Terra Networks S.A. and Daum Communications Corp., Korea's leading Internet portal, have reached an agreement by which the former sells to the latter the entire stock of Lycos Inc., a Terra subsidiary, in execution of the resolutions approving the operation adopted by the Boards of Directors of those companies. The agreement follows the conclusion of a competitive sale process undertaken at the instance of Terra and headed by the investment bank Lehman Brothers who acted as financial advisor to Terra.
